This issue stop me from migration to Tomee8, still on 7.1.1 where this works well. > ValidationMessages.properties not found > --------------------------------------- > > Key: TOMEE-2719 > URL: https://issues.apache.org/jira/browse/TOMEE-2719 > Project: TomEE > Issue Type: Bug > Components: TomEE Core Server > Affects Versions: 8.0.0-Final > Environment: Apache TomEE Plus 8.0.0 > OpenJDK 12 > Windows 10 > Apache Netbeans 11.1 > Reporter: Cédric Servais > Priority: Major > > Hello, >   > I'm using Apache TomEE for a home project and I was trying to move bean validation towards my entities. Doing so, everything is working fine. However, when I tried to use localized messages according to the specs (ValidationMessages.properties at the root of the classpath) but I've been unfortunate, my expression \{users.name.notnull} is displayed as such in my rendered JSF form and it seems that no replacement is being performed by BVAL. >   > I've opened an issue at BVAL initially and, thanks to the help of [~romain.manni-bucau], I've been able to suspect a classloader issue. Testing the same code with TomEE embedded allows BVAL to find the right resource file and display the concerned message.
